I haven't really heard or seen discussed much:


assuming things play out like they should (no safe assumption in the NFL), the Steelers would get stuck playing Jacksonville in their 1st round matchup - I know KC is playing better, yadda yadda yadda.......but that Jax matchup is not an easy one in January, home or on the road......the defense is legit, stout up front.....they can run the ball, too.......extremely physical team

i don't think jax is winning 3 and going to minnesota, but i can see them beating Pitt or at least beating them up enough that it takes the wind out of their sails


avoiding Jax to open the playoffs is almost as big as home field......and everyone i hear on the radio, fans & talking heads alike, all look ahead to NE/Pitt in foxboro like it is a foregone conclusion, and i am not so sure it is
 
If Bortles plays the way he's been playing against better competition, they're the real threat. As we all know, a defense that can rush four (and get there) while dropping the rest into coverage (not to mention two very good corners, one possibly elite) is the way you beat this offense into submission. Where the Jags would go wrong is if they can't score points or have a quarterback that will turn the ball over. Bortles hasn't been doing that lately. Granted, though, it's been against subpar competition so take it with a grain of salt. That said, they put the tires to the Steelers in Pittsburgh and forced Roethlisberger into 5 INTs. The Steelers don't match up well with them... at all. The Jags are more than capable of coming in there and beating them again in the postseason.
